You may recognize Switchyards as the building with the red neon "Made with Soul in Atlanta" light! Inside it's very modern urban with visually appealing posters, vintage seating and exposed ventilation. There's ping pong on the bottom floor and the main floor has stadium seating and an open space for presentations, parties, or speakers. Their posters suggest these types of events happen about once a month. The events seem well curated and are probably a great way to meet other members. There's always many creative and interesting people here. It's a great place to network. They offer a variety of complimentary coffees on the main floor's coffee bar. I think the barista could be a little more pleasant, but it just deters me from drinking too much coffee, so that's a good thing. Sometimes they have other complimentary treats like doughnuts. You will need to enter with a member or be a member in order to check out Switchyards. Otherwise, take a photo outside in front of the neon sign & say, "I was in Atlanta!" Metered parking can be found around the building, on side streets or in lots. If you live close enough it might be best to MARTA, walk, bike or scooter because parking anywhere downtown is expensive!

I've been at Switchyards for the past two years and I've really enjoyed being part of the community. I feel like if there is a "comedy store" except for Entrepreneurs in Atlanta - SDC is it! Pros: Can be super cheap ($50 for coffee membership) Great Events Awesome Coffee Super talented people in the building Cons: Can't really think of many. In terms of the actual dedicated offices they are pretty much at parity with the rest of the market - and they do make changes abruptly moving people around.
